How to Maximize Your Dental Benefits

If you’re wondering how to get the most out of your dental benefits, you’re not alone. Dental benefits can be a nice perk, but how can you use them in a way that protects your dental health, and helps you out in the long run? Here are some ways you can maximize your dental benefits.

Read Everything

One of the best ways to maximize your dental benefits is to thoroughly understand them. Is there a spending limit? What network do you use, and how to do you ensure you use in network providers? This can be a helpful way to understand the ins and outs of your benefits. Also, when you can do so, ask for a pre determination of certain procedures. This can help you plan financially and practically what you can do, and how much will be covered.

Get Those Cleanings

Making the most out of your dental benefits may mean maximizing preventative dental care. Getting regular cleanings and exams can go a long way to preventing costly fixes later. Each time you go, the dentist has an opportunity to spot an issue and take care of it before it grows. Make use of their expertise and time, and prioritize preventative dental care. This is one of the biggest ways you can make the most of your dental benefits.

Use it or Lose it!

Dental benefits do have a yearly clock. So if you reach the end of the year and haven’t used them to their fullest potential, you will lose them. Since you’re paying for them, if you’re overdue for a cleaning, you may want to schedule one before the end of the year. Talk to your dental staff about any benefits you may have overlooked and how to maximize your procedure scheduling to ensure you use it and don’t lose what you’ve paid in for.
